Roland Kenneth Whitley1
M, #2764, b. 8 August 1930, d. 6 July 2013
Roland Kenneth Whitley was born on 8 August 1930 in Montréal, Québec.1 He died on 6 July 2013 in Gainsville, Georgia, at the age of 82.1
Roland Kenneth Whitley, 82, passed away in Gainesville, Georgia July 6, 2013, born in Montreal, Quebec August 8, 1930. Son of Edmund and Annie Whitley. Married to Geraldine Wicksteed (Sewell) Whitley in December 1, 1950. Ken became a Certified Accountant (CA) after studying accounting at McGill University. In the 1950s he and Geraldine and their eldest children began an adventure in South America, where he worked for the accounting firm Ernst & Ernst and later, Stoca, in Caracas, Venezuela, Bogota, Colombia, and Lima, Peru. In the 1960s, Ken and family returned to Montreal, Canada and worked for Clarkson and Gordon, Crane Canada, where he became Controller. In the 1970s, Ken and family moved to North Tarrytown (now Sleepy Hollow), New York, and worked for Crane Co., as Controller. He continued at Crane Co. through the 1980s as Chief Financial Officer. He and Geraldine retired in 1989, traveling to Europe, Russia, and Africa, and splitting their time between Palm Coast, Florida and Ste. Agathe des Monts, Quebec, where they enjoyed their time golfing, participating in Palm Coast Yacht Club events with their boat Mi Toi, and summers by the lake in Quebec with their children and grandchildren. A devoted father of five, Ken is survived by his loving wife, Geraldine Wicksteed (Sewell) Whitley; his daughter Diana Lynn Hayden (Robert), retired, his son David Douglas Whitley (Amy), retired, and his son Graeme Earle Whitley (Yvette), Director of New Business Development, John Wiley and Sons; his grandchildren Stacey (Hayden) Brantley, Eric Hayden, and Melissa Hayden; Sarah and Ryan Double; Marc and Megan Whitley; and Owen, Gordon, and Stuart Whitley; and great grandchildren Addison and Landon Brantley; Carter Hayden; and Sandra Double. He is also survived by his half-sister Rita (Whitley) Harrison. Ken is predeceased by his son, Geoffrey Kenneth Whitley (d. 1983), and his daughter, Sandra Elizabeth (Whitley) Double (d. 2003).
